Rihanna’s Beverly Hills mansion shot at while the singer was inside

A woman opened fire on Rihanna’s house while the singer was inside.

There has been a major scare in Beverly Hills. Singer Rihanna’s mansion was the scene of a shooting while the artist was inside the house. According to the Los Angeles Police Department, a 30-year-old woman fired several shots at the property from outside before attempting to flee the scene. Fortunately, no one was injured and the suspect was arrested shortly afterwards.

According to initial police reports, around ten shots were heard, at least four of which hit the residence. One of the bullets even pierced one of the walls of the house. The woman reportedly arrived in the area driving a white Tesla and opened fire from the vehicle, prompting a rapid police response in the exclusive Beverly Hills neighbourhood.

The singer of ‘Umbrella’ was inside the house when the incident occurred, although it is not known whether her partner, rapper A$AP Rocky, or her three young children were also there at the time. After the incident, officers recovered the weapon used and took the alleged perpetrator to police headquarters while the circumstances of the attack are investigated.

The case has been handed over to the Robbery-Homicide Division of the Los Angeles Police Department, which has not yet determined the motive for the shooting. No hypothesis has been ruled out, from the possible actions of an obsessed fan to some personal conflict. As the investigation continues, the incident once again puts the spotlight on the safety of big celebrities in one of Hollywood’s most heavily guarded — and most coveted — neighbourhoods.
